Job summary

Dominion Crossing Veterinary Hospital in San Antonio, TX seeks a Credentialed Veterinary Technician to join a supportive, experienced team. You will provide comprehensive patient care, monitor anesthesia, and perform diagnostics while mentoring others and ensuring excellent client communication.

The role emphasizes collaboration, ongoing professional development, and patient-centered care in a full-service clinic offering urgent care, diagnostics, and preventive wellness services.

Qualifications

  • Graduate of an AVMA-accredited Veterinary Technician program.
  • Current state veterinary technician license in good standing.
  • Proficiency in nursing, surgery, dental care, radiology, and laboratory procedures.
  • Calm and efficient approach in fast-paced or stressful situations.
  • Strong communication skills and a passion for collaboration.
  • One year of experience in veterinary industry pre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provide comprehensive patient care, including administering treatments, monitoring anesthesia, and performing lab work.
  • Lead and mentor the medical team to ensure efficient workflow and growth.
  • Educate clients on treatments, review medical records, and answer questions confidently.
  • Contribute to a positive hospital culture through training and feedback.

About Mission Pet Health

Mission Pet Health was founded by veterinarians on the belief that local practices thrive with clinical autonomy, collaboration, and medical excellence. The organization provides world-class support to its 850+ hospital teams on a hyper-local basis so they can focus on what matters most: the medicine, their patients, and their team culture.
